Non-commutative geometry and the strong force [PDF]
The restrictions imposed on the strong force in the `non-commutative standard model' are examined. It is concluded that given the framework of non-commutative geometry and assuming the electroweak sector of the standard model many details of the strong force can be explained including its vectorial nature.

Brane tilings and non-commutative geometry [PDF]
We derive the quiver gauge theory on the world-volume of D3-branes transverse to an L(a,b,c) singularity by computing the endomorphism algebra of a tilting object first constructed by Van den Bergh. The quiver gauge theory can be concisely specified by an embedding of a graph into a face-centered cubic lattice.

Quaternions and Non-Commutative Geometry [PDF]
It is shown that the Dirac operator becomes 2 × 2 matrix acting on the space of chiral fermions in the previously-proposed quaternionic formulation of the Dirac theory. The interaction part of thus-obtained Dirac operator formally corresponds to the 2 × 2 matrix of the generalized one-form of Coquereaux et al.
